Job Offers
Negotiating a job offer can be daunting, especially in uncertain times. emphasizes the importance of not disclosing your current salary upfront and instead letting the employer make the first offer. This strategy allows you to gauge their baseline and negotiate from a stronger position. He advises, "If you say, I would be willing to move forward or I would be willing to sign this offer today, if we can get to x, that tells them the magic number for you" 1. This approach helps you understand the true limit of what the company can offer and ensures you don't sell yourself short.

Performance Reviews
Performance reviews are a prime opportunity to negotiate a raise. suggests keeping detailed records of your contributions throughout the year to present during these reviews. He uses a project management tool to track his achievements, making it easier to highlight his value to the company. "When you go in and have that conversation with those level of receipts... it makes it a lot more difficult for them to say no," he explains 2. This preparation not only strengthens your case but also equips your manager with the information needed to advocate for your raise.

Loyalty vs Salary
The debate between loyalty and salary is complex. notes that while changing jobs every few years can boost your salary, it may also limit your growth and stability. He points out, "If you're bouncing around every one to two years chasing salary, how much are you really contributing?" 3. Additionally, staying with one company can offer valuable benefits and a supportive work environment that might outweigh a higher paycheck elsewhere. Weighing these factors is crucial for long-term career satisfaction.
